Hi, im a Uni student currently on work placement and have just started learning about PLCs.

I have been given the task to update a machine using an Allen Bradley PLC to a Siemens S7 200 system. With over 340 inputs and almost 200 outputs, it looks as though I will need to network some of the PLCs together - possibly 3 S7-226s with appropriate expansion cards.

From what I've read here and other places, I think what I need will be one master 226, the other 2 will be slaves. Using NETR i'll take all the inputs from the 2 slaves into the master and vice versa for the outputs.

What I'm not sure about is the network type I'll need - should I use Ethernet connection, thus requiring the adaptor, or is it possible to connect them together using the MPI/PPI interface?

Atm the Allen Bradley uses some interface (I cant remember which, sorry) for human interaction. I guess i'll also need to get a siemens HMI and program that instead of the old one?

I've been researching all this for the last few days, I think I am getting to grips with the whole concept eventually, I just need to know if I'm going about this the correct way.

I don´t know the Machine that you are talking, for me
it is esay for you used a S7-300 (S7-315-2DP)From siemens with DP Port
And used the Distribuid I/O technologie for example ET 200 S with a profibus network to pickup the signal from the machine.
I thing you have lot of I/o´s to used the s7-200.

I dont think you need any thing but the cable to communicate..or to establish a connec tion between all three of your PLCs...of course one plc(or two..you can have more than one master on the network) will be the master and use NETR/NETW instructions to exchange data...I reckon you will be reading the "I" and write to the "Q" memory locations..I am not sure what your application is...give more details..if you wanna get real help...

if you can show us what you have tried so far...we all can help.
